#Stablecoins became the most used crypto asset for purchases in parts of Latin America in a new exchange report. #Bitcoin ranked behind stablecoins in that same snapshot.

#Crypto security incidents set a new monthly record in April 2026 in a separate industry roundup. The report linked the wave of attacks to broader market attention on #Bitcoin and #Ethereum.

#StepDrainer was flagged as a wallet-draining operation that can target users across 20 networks. The tooling was described as designed to scale theft through multi-chain reach.

#Ethereum whale activity was highlighted as a key on-chain focus as traders watched for signs of distribution. The coverage centered on whether large holders are reducing exposure.

#SEC leadership risk became a talking point as commentary argued that a potential #GaryGensler exit could damage trust in crypto oversight. The same discussion warned that a shift tied to #JeromePowell could also ripple through confidence.

#MultiAsset brokers were described as expanding institutional-style crypto access through broader trading rails. The trend was framed as part of a push to make crypto trading fit traditional workflows.

#XRP drew attention around the rollout and adoption narrative for #RLUSD. The discussion focused on how stablecoin usage could shape activity around the XRP ecosystem.
